Overview of this event
When it comes to keeping houseplants either in your bedroom or around the house you know what's better than trial and error?
A step by step guide which shows you what to do.
You wouldn't build an IKEA flat pack without following the instructions would you?
So why would you do that with your houseplants? You could be torturing your houseplants without even realising!
This workshop has the answers, learn how to get started with houseplants and care for your very own pot plant, which you get to take home at the end.
All workshops are first timer friendly, young people of all skill levels are welcome. All materials are provided, and they will have some refreshing drinks and snacks and lunch.
Everything you learn during this workshop you can apply to any indoor house plant.
